María-del-Pilar Casado-Belmonte

M. Pilar Casado-Belmonte is a Professor at University of Almería in Accounting and Finance. Regarding the main research, the interests of the author are Business Reporting, Non-financial information and Sustainability in Education. RMSC, PlosOne and JCP are some journals the author has published. In addition, book chapters in IGI, Elsevier and Emerald has been published.
